4.2 Panel Interface Components:
PART IV : ELECTRONIC CONTROL INTERFACE
POWER:
This is an outlet from which the mount and the hand control get power
supply. To connect to a power supply, align the index on both the plug of the cord
and the outlet on the panel, and then insert the plug to the outlet. Tighten the
knurled cap on the plug to secure the plug on the panel.
HAND CONTROL
: This RJ-45 8-pins outlet is for connecting the SynScan hand
controller.
AUTO GUIDE
: This RJ-12 6-pins outlet is for connecting an autoguider. It is com-
patible with any autoguider with a ST-4 type interface.
SNAP
:This is a stereo outlet for connecting to a camera’s shutter control port. The
SynScan hand control can control a camera to take pictures automatically via this
interface.
ON/OFF Switch
: Turns on and off the power to the mount and hand controller.
Power LED
: The power LED serves as a power-on indicator and provides other
statuses.
1.
Steady on: Power voltage is normal.
2.
Slow flashing: Power voltage is low; continuing to operate the mount may dam-
age the battery (if a 12V lead-acid battery is in use).
3.
Fast flashing: Power voltage is extremely low; continuing to operate the mount
may damage the battery and the motor controller in the mount.
